Fuel Poverty - United Kingdom

United Kingdom

In early 2008 it was estimated by Energywatch that there were around 4.4 million households in fuel poverty in the UK, with just over 3 million in England alone: this was more than double the number in 2003.

By April 2011 a YouGov survey indicated that the number of households in fuel poverty had risen to 6.3 million households, representing approximately 24% of all households in the UK.

Research by Confused.com found that 82% of the UK population had expressed a concern at being able to afford their energy bills throughout winter.
